Please help my MOM

Hello I am looking for some advice/help for my mother. My mom is 65 years old and she is on Medicare and has a Medicare supplement. She has had dentures since the age of 17. After having some issues here lately, she went to the dentist to see if she maybe needed new teeth. The dentist advised her that she would in fact need implants I guess is the term best used to describe it. Basically they are posts that are permanently installed in the mouth that hold the dentures in place because she no longer has a gum. It has completely deteriorated. This is something that has to be done or she will no longer be able to chew food and will basically be left with a puree diet. Medicare refuses to pay a dime nor will her supplement!!! This is a very expensive procedure that will cost $10,000. She is a retired widow that is living off of Social Security. I have tried exploring different avenues to get her some help with this large bill or some kind of assistance. Does anyone know what we can do or where we can go for some advice or assistance? Any help or information will be greatly appreciated - May God bless each and every one!!
